§ 17D-4-302 — Fees.

(1)In addition to any fees authorized by Title 17B, Chapter 1, Provisions Applicable to All Special Districts, a public infrastructure district may charge a fee for an administrative service that the public infrastructure district provides, to pay some or all of the public infrastructure district's:
(1)(a) costs of acquiring, improving, or extending improvements, facilities, or property; or
(1)(b) costs associated with the enforcement of a legal remedy.
(2)The board of a public infrastructure district shall establish fees by a fee schedule in ordinance or resolution.
